Patent number: 7868079Abstract: A field grading material including a polymeric matrix provided with a filler. The filler includes a field grading effective amount of particles having at least one dimension smaller than or equal to 100 nm. A device including the field grading material for grading an electric field in high-voltage applications and a method for grading an electric field at a joint or termination of an electric power cable using the field grading material.Type: GrantFiled: October 20, 2003Date of Patent: January 11, 2011Assignee: ABB Research Ltd.Inventors: Carina Önneby, Anders Gustafsson, Eva Mårtensson, Lars Palmovist, Richard W. Publication number: 20100321399Abstract: Existing map solutions using tiled maps with geographic data in vector format typically has such a volume of data that not all geographic data can be stored in memory. A primary bottleneck for map rendering speed in such solutions is the time needed to load all data necessary for replacing one rendered map with the next rendered map. Utilizing the structure and methods of the invention herein when loading geographic vector data, the average time to load all necessary geographic data needed for one rendered map to the next will be greatly reduced—the loading time reduction will be especially large when pan and zoom operations are the main transitions from one rendered map to the next.Type: ApplicationFiled: June 18, 2009Publication date: December 23, 2010Inventors: Patrik Ellren, Anders Gustafsson

Publication number: 20100075120Abstract: A hydroentangled nonwoven material (8), includes a mixture of randomized continuous filaments (3) and natural fibres (5), wherein at least part of the staple fibres and/or the continuous filaments includes thermoplastic material. The nonwoven material is bonded in a non-random bonding pattern including a plurality of bonding sites (14) in which thermoplastic material included in the nonwoven material has been caused to at least partly soften or melt to create thermal bonds between the continuous filaments. The nonwoven material includes no other thermal bonds between the filaments than provided by the non-random bonding pattern. The nonwoven material may also contain synthetic staple fibers (6).Type: ApplicationFiled: November 29, 2006Publication date: March 25, 2010Applicant: SCA HYGIENE PRODUCTS ABInventors: Anders Gustafsson, Lars Fingal, Mikael Strandqvist, Kaveh Tondkar
